Release Notes

wikimedia/mediawiki-tools-codesniffer

v39.0.0

Compare Source

New sniffs
  • Create PHPUnitAssertEmpty sniff to warn against using assertEmpty (DannyS712)
Changed sniffs
  • AssertionOrderSniff: Also re-order actual value named $expected* (DannyS712)
  • ClassLevelLicense: Skip whole rest of file (Lucas Werkmeister)
  • FunctionAnnotationsSniff: Add some Psalm tags (Gergő Tisza)
  • FunctionCommentSniff: Skip attributes when checking for doc block (DannyS712)
  • PropertyDocumentationSniff: Handle visibility on its own line (DannyS712)
  • SpecificAssertionsSniff: Add assertEmpty() and assertNotEmpty() (DannyS712)
  • SpecificAssertionsSniff: Add assertIsArray() and assertIsNotArray() (DannyS712)
Documentation, dependencies and build changes
  • HISTORY: Fix 'visiblity' typo (Klein Muçi)
  • docs: Remove or replace usages of "sanity" (Reedy)
  • tests: Move AlphabeticArraySort tests into own directory (Lucas Werkmeister)
  • build: Lock down composer/semver version again now everything's upgraded (James D. Forrester)
  • build: Updating composer dependencies (libraryupgrader)
  • build: Update squizlabs/php_codesniffer to 3.6.2 (Alexander Vorwerk)
  • build: Updating mediawiki/mediawiki-phan-config to 0.11.1 (libraryupgrader)
